Kursdetails
• Fundamentals of Additive Manufacturing: An introduction to the basics of additive manufacturing, including its history, principles, and processes. This unit will cover primary concepts and terminologies, providing a solid foundation for further learning.
• 3D Modeling for Additive Manufacturing: This unit will explore the essential 3D modeling techniques and software tools required for additive manufacturing. Learn the best practices for designing energy convergence systems and components using CAD (Computer-Aided Design) tools.
• Materials for Additive Manufacturing in Energy Convergence: Understand the various materials used in additive manufacturing for energy convergence, including metals, polymers, and ceramics. This unit will discuss the properties and applications of these materials and their impact on energy convergence systems.
• Additive Manufacturing Technologies for Energy Convergence: This unit will delve into the different additive manufacturing technologies, such as FDM (Fused Deposition Modeling), SLA (Stereolithography), and SLS (Selective Laser Sintering), and their suitability for energy convergence applications.
• Design for Additive Manufacturing (DfAM) in Energy Convergence: This unit will focus on the specialized design techniques and strategies for additive manufacturing to optimize energy convergence systems' performance, efficiency, and sustainability.
• Quality Assurance and Post-Processing Techniques: Understand the importance of quality assurance and post-processing techniques in additive manufacturing for energy convergence. This unit will cover inspection methods, post-processing techniques, and quality standards.
• Sustainability and Environmental Impact of Additive Manufacturing in Energy Convergence: This unit will explore the environmental benefits and challenges associated with additive manufacturing in energy convergence. Learn about the strategies for minimizing waste, reducing energy consumption, and promoting sustainable practices.
